Beverages generally contain sweeteners, so it is necessary to develop methods to measure the levels of sweeteners in beverages. Several studies show that the use of sweeteners can trigger various diseases, so it is necessary to monitor their use in beverages. The purpose of this research was to develop and validate the analytical method and determine of acesulfame, sodium saccharin and aspartame in beverages samples in Medan city.This is experimental research using HPLC method with reversed phase by using Eclipse plus C18 column 250 x 4,6 mm, 5 μm, phosphate buffer mobile phase pH 5 : metanol (70:30), flow rate 1,0 ml/minute. The result of method validation showed that the linearity test have met the requirements with the coefficient of determination (R2), which is 0,99998 – 0,99999. The LOD values ranged from 0,0482 to 0,2482 mg/kg. The LOQ ranged from 0,1605 to 0,8273 mg/kg, and percent RSD of the repetability values ranges from 0,49% - 0,91% and intermediate precision is 0,24% - 0,63%. The result of percent recovery is an average of 93,59% - 105,28%. The proposed method has been successfully applied to the determination of the sweeteners in beverages products.
